OverviewIt was never about the blast radius. It was about the planet's veins. When a stolen nuclear warhead goes missing, the world braces for a familiar nightmare: a city wiped off the map, a mushroom cloud blooming over civilization. Intelligence agencies scramble to ports, borders, and shipping lanes, hunting for any sign of an imminent detonation. Instead, the first alarm comes from the deep. A global seismic network detects something impossible: a clean, spiraling bore punched straight down into the Earth-too narrow for mining, too smooth for any known drill, too precise to be natural. There is no crater, no explosion, only a new throat in the crust... breathing heat. A terrorist group steps into the spotlight, claiming they've buried the warhead at a volatile tectonic weak point. Their goal isn't a city. It's the mantle. If they trigger a surge in the wrong reservoir, ash, toxic aerosols, and chained eruptions could collapse global agriculture and black out the sky. It isn't a bomb threat. It's a geological endgame. The only person who truly understands the scenario is the scientist everyone laughed out of the room: Dr. Marcus Hale, a geologist whose ""mantle-trigger theory"" destroyed his career. Dragged into a sealed command center and thrown into Operation Emberfall, Marcus joins a small team sent into the shaft itself-down past fused rock, impossible alloys, and an architecture that looks disturbingly like a machine. What they find below shatters the terrorist narrative. The bomb is not the weapon. It's a component. As pressure builds and magma rises, Marcus and the team must decide: disarm the device and risk triggering hidden failsafes, or destroy the deep valve system shaping the surge-even if it means collapsing the Earth's throat on top of them. Because someone designed the planet to be resettable. And Emberfall might not be an attack. It might be a test run.
